Description
We are seeking Lead Tennis Instructors who will be responsible for conducting tennis lessons for group and private lessons. May teach alone or with other staff members depending upon enrolment. The need to communicate with students and parents occur on a regular basis. Must teach consistently in all areas of the tennis program such as content and style of instruction and desired stroke fundamentals. Will recognize flaws and lead students through a process of correction and improvement. This position will supervise other instructors and ensure execution of the class-teaching plan. Selected individuals will be required to abide by the District’s training principles with regard to our class-teaching plan while emphasizing exercise and fun.
Qualifications: Requires tournament or high school team experience as well as an intermediate level of understanding of the rules of tennis and of the desired strokes. Must possess tennis playing skills to perform well beyond those of the students assigned. Ability to interact with other Instructors, support staff, supervises students and their family members is essential. Selected individual must have a high comfort level teaching children and adults. An intermediate level of written and verbal communication skills in the English language is required. Preference will be given to candidates who have worked for our District.
Education: High school diploma (or equivalent).
